Setup

var arr = [],
        arrHoles = [],
        i,
        obj = {};
    for(i = 0; i < 10000; i += 1) {
        var o = {payload:i};
        arr.push(o);
        obj[i] = o;
    }
    arrHoles[9999] = {payload:9999};
    var keys = Object.keys(obj);
    var arrLength = arr.length;
    var keysLength = keys.length;

Array Performance
var sum = 0;
for (var x=0; x<arrLength; ++x) {
    sum += arr[x].payload
}

Object Performance
var sum = 0;
for (var x in obj) {
    sum += obj[x].payload;
}

Object Performance using known length
var sum = 0;
for (var x=0; x<10000; x++) {
    if(obj[x] !== undefined) {
      sum += obj[x].payload
    }
}

Using Object.keys()
var sum = 0;
for (var x=0; x < keysLength; x++) {
    sum += obj[keys[x]].payload
}

Array with holes
var sum = 0;
for (var x=0; x<arrHoles.length; ++x) {
    if(arrHoles[x]) {
       sum += arrHoles[x]
    }
}

Array with holes undefined check
var sum = 0;
for (var x=0; x<arrHoles.length; ++x) {
    if(arrHoles[x] !== undefined) {
       sum += arrHoles[x]
    }
}

$.each
var sum = 0;
$.each(obj, function(key, value){
    sum += value.payload
})
